Hogwarts Legacy Creator Kit Build Version – 1372712
Developer notes – This patch provides bug fixes for the Creator Kit.
Patch Overview:
Editor
Removed limitation which prevented mod sizes below 250MB by removing the need for the Development Asset Registry File. Note: If you would like your existing published mods to be reduced in size you will have to re-upload them to Curse Forge and have them re-cooked as an update for the size reduction to take effect.
Resolved issue where custom fast travel was not saving in the quest editor once the Creator Kit was closed.
Resolved crash when running peeves validation on mods that effect skeletal mesh max bone influence.
Resolved crash if player tries to use a station in the creator kit.
Made improvements to local mod validation tool to reduce how strict it is.
Added "Account Info" button to the Creator Kit toolbar.
Resolved an issue that can cause some gear appearance items to fail to load when certain mods are active.
Added a new function to mod mutators that is called whenever a widget is created and adds a new function for searching for a specific widget within that widget's widget tree allowing modders to access and modify internal widgets as desired.
Enabled the DT_CustomWandStyles table to be modifiable. It can now be extended to add to player wand styles (both wands and handles), allowing multiple mods to add additional wand style options for the player. Note: that this does not modify the Olivander wand creation menu)
Added the ability for modders to allow brooms and mounts to work in custom dungeons.
Resolved issue where custom fast travel points were not saving in the quest editor.
Resolved issue where mod mutators remained enabled no matter what mods were set active.

Hogwarts Legacy Patch Notes - 01/30/2025
Build Version – 1326194
Developer notes – This patch adds new Ray Tracing features and enhancements, DLSS4 support, Bug Fixes, and MODs support to the PC version of the game.
Ray Tracing now has more toggles exposed for users to customize their experience. Previously, users could just turn RT features on and off, with a global RT Quality setting. We now expose quality settings for each feature, excluding RTAO, and an additional RT geometry quality.
In addition to the following:
All Raytraced Reflections are now rendered at a higher fidelity, resulting in crisper, more detailed visuals.
Raytraced Reflections have been enabled on bodies of water, including the Black Lake.
Additional settings have been exposed for the Raytracing feature on Hogwarts Legacy, allowing users to customize the visual experience to best suit their hardware. Previously Raytracing was simply enabled or disabled via a global quality setting. In the latest patch, we now expose quality settings for each feature (excluding Raytraced Ambient Occlusion).
Raytracing Geometry settings have also been exposed; this allows users to adjust the render distance and realism of both Raytracing Shadows & Reflections. This affects the level of detail that the game renders raytraced geometry.
Support for Nvidia’s DLSS4 has been added to the game.
Support for Nvidia's Ray Reconstruction technology has been added to the game.
RTX 50 series GPU owners can utilize Nvidia's Multi-Frame Generation technology.
Another new addition is now Hogwarts Legacy’s MOD support on the PC. You now have the ability to play with Community MODs that have been added to our PC version of the game, adding MOD browsing and installation in our PC Client. We have also modified our game editor and made it available to the modding community on Epic Game Store, integrated with CurseForge MOD system, and spent some time improving the character, quests, and dungeon systems to make them more user friendly in the editor. This system will open the creativity of our community for our Hogwarts Legacy community.
Playing with MODs:
By linking a WB account, players can now install mods from the new MODs menu
Players can browse and discover new mods from the new mod browser, click “Play MODs”
Players are able to create new saves and copy existing vanilla saves in order to play with MODs while keeping your vanilla save files safe. Create, Access, and Play MODs on the Enable MODs screen in “Play MODs”
Players are able to assign a different mod configuration to different saves to allow mod experimentation
Reminder that you need to be online for the MODs system to work properly
MODs Creator Kit with Curseforge Integration Best Practices & Do’s and Don’ts
Do use some form of source control to back up the contents of any mods that you are working on. When the Creator Kit is updated from the Epic Game Store, sometimes files that are not part of the official installation (such as a user’s mods) will be removed. Backing up your mod source in some form of source control will help you prevent lost work such as this.
Don’t attempt to open the Creator Kit uproject directly (e.g. by double-clicking on it) - users should always launch from the Epic Game Store.
Don’t change the activation state of any of the Creator Kit project’s plugins - it tends to break things.
Don’t use non-alphanumeric characters in the names of assets (this includes whitespace characters) or database fields. This will likely cause problems and may prevent things from working as intended. In place of whitespace characters in names, use an underscore _ instead if needed.
Don’t attempt to change the enabled / disabled state of any existing plugins in the Creator Kit. That will break things.
Don’t attempt to add / remove any plugins from the Creator Kit. That will break things.
Don’t force-delete Blueprints / other assets that are referenced by any mods you might be working on in the Creator Kit. Force-deleting in-use assets can lead to instability / crashes.
Don’t attempt to create a new character from within the Creator Kit multiple times. Specifically, entering the avatar creator portion of the Root Level more than once per program run in the Creator Kit can cause the Creator Kit to get stuck, requiring the user to restart the Creator Kit.
Due to changes to both data serialization and upgrades to our Raytracing features in the Hogwarts Legacy engine, level code changes were made that will break all 3rd Party MODs that use skeletal mesh assets made before the upcoming MODs patch.
